Apartment Rentals Hamilton Mountain

Hamilton Mountain Rental Snapshot

Hamilton Mountain, perched atop the Niagara Escarpment, is increasingly sought-after among Greater Toronto and Hamilton Area (GTHA) renters. The area balances scenic neighborhoods, easy access to McMaster University, and proximity to major transit corridors. This prime location attracts a diverse population–students, young professionals, and families–each drawn by its blend of affordability and convenience.

Hamilton Mountain’s appeal goes beyond simple geography. The district thrives on community amenities, reliable transit, and a mix of rental inventory. Whether you’re searching for a cozy 1 bedroom apartment hamilton mountain or require a spacious three-bedroom unit, the Mountain offers options tailored to virtually any lifestyle or budget. Newcomers to the city discover that the area’s livability–enhanced by parks, shopping, and excellent transit–is matched by strong community spirit and safety.

Why Hamilton Mountain Appeals

Location is a core advantage. Proximity to McMaster University and essential transit–such as direct bus connections–draws students and faculty, while robust retail and green spaces attract families. Professionals appreciate swift commutes downtown, with convenient highway access linking the Mountain to both Hamilton’s urban core and the broader GTHA.

Renters benefit from a competitive market: variety in available units, transparent pricing, and the opportunity for both short-term and long-term leases. As demand continues to grow, apartment rentals in hamilton mountain remain central to the city’s evolving housing landscape.

Average Rent Benchmarks

Apartment rents on Hamilton Mountain exhibit notable variation. Studio units average $800-$1,100 monthly, most common in older walk-up buildings. The coveted 1 bedroom apartment hamilton mountain rents for $1,100-$1,500, while 2-bedroom units, popular among families and roommates, typically lease for $1,400-$1,900. Larger three-bedroom options, though limited in supply, range from $1,800-$2,600 per month. Notably, properties close to transit or recently renovated will trend toward the higher end of each range.

Unit Type
Typical Rent Range
Notes
Studio $800-$1,100 Most common in walk-up buildings.
1 Bedroom $1,100-$1,500 Popular with students & professionals.
2 Bedroom $1,400-$1,900 Family or roommate units; parking, laundry drive prices.
3+ Bedroom $1,800-$2,600 Townhomes, limited supply, high demand.

Strong demand often means vacancy rates hover near historic lows–applicants should act swiftly if a unit matches their criteria. Typical Apartment Amenities

Amenities across Hamilton Mountain are a blend of modern and practical. Expect on-site laundry in most buildings, while new builds increasingly feature premium conveniences like in-suite washers, air conditioning, and fitness centers. Parking is generally included, but covered or underground options may cost extra. Buildings range from classic walk-ups–offering basic layouts–to high-rise towers and boutique developments packed with community features such as gyms, co-working lounges, and rooftop terraces.

For renters prioritizing comfort, new and recently renovated properties are likely to include energy-efficient appliances, secure access systems, and pet amenities.

Pet Policies And Fees

Most landlords recognize the importance of pets for Hamilton renters. Buildings usually allow cats and small dogs, sometimes with specific weight or breed limitations. Common policies include refundable pet deposits and modest monthly fees. Innovative programs, like “good pet” certificates from select management firms, incentivize responsible pet ownership and may help tenants access a wider range of pet-friendly apartments in Hamilton Mountain. Always confirm upfront, as pet terms can affect your application success and rental budget.

Market Dynamics And Pricing

Rental pricing on Hamilton Mountain is affected by neighborhood characteristics, transit access, and ongoing development. Distinct corridors such as Upper Wentworth, Rymal Road, Fennell Avenue, and Mohawk Drive shape the local rental microclimate, each offering unique benefits and housing mixes.

Neighborhoods And Proximity

Upper Wentworth is well-suited for families and professionals seeking suburban tranquility, with ample parks, shopping hubs, and access to major schools. Fennell’s proximity to McMaster University makes it a favorite among students and staff, while Mohawk/Upper Sherman features diverse rental stock and excellent transit connectivity. Neighborhood market data shows typical 1-bedroom rents as follows:

Neighbourhood
Transit Commute
Nearby Amenities
Typical 1BR Rent
Upper Wentworth 20-30 min Parks, shopping, family-friendly $1,200-$1,450
Fennell 10-25 min Quick McMaster access, shops $1,150-$1,500
Mohawk/Upper Sherman 15-30 min Retail corridors, transit hubs $1,200-$1,550

Transit And McMaster Access

Proximity to transit is a central driver of rental pricing. Direct bus routes to McMaster and throughout the city heighten demand, especially during student move-in periods. Prospective renters should measure commute times using online tools and note that certain corridors (including along Fennell Avenue) offer both expedited travel and new stock in the Hamilton Mountain apartments for rent category. Seasonally, vacancy drops in late summer to early fall as new students arrive. For many, being able to walk to a rapid transit stop or cycle to campus dramatically increases a unit’s desirability.

Hamilton Mountain’s market exhibits low vacancy rates and moderate seasonality. While new developments add choice, listings tend to go quickly–especially well-priced or recently renovated apartments. Renters may find slightly more selection in winter and spring; however, prime units are available year-round if you monitor listings regularly. Application And Screening Process

Hamilton Mountain landlords follow a thorough process to ensure responsible tenancies. Standard requirements usually include:

  • Completed rental application form
  • Government-issued photo ID
  • Proof of income (recent pay stubs or employment letters)
  • 1-2 references, often previous landlords or employers
  • Consent for a credit check

Landlords may also request additional documentation or a small application fee. Prompt and thorough completion of screening steps–especially when competing for high-demand units–can make all the difference. Tenant Rights And Paperwork

Ontario’s Residential Tenancies Act sets the standard for tenant rights. Lease agreements must specify permitted deposits (usually first and last month’s rent only), maintenance obligations, and procedures for handling repairs or disputes. Renters should retain copies of all documentation and be aware of notice periods required for ending tenancies. How Developments Affect Rents

The pace of new developments brings periods of increased vacancy and occasional rent negotiations, especially in newly opened buildings. As supply expands, renters may find improved incentives–such as free parking or a month’s rent at signing–offered to attract new tenants. Savvy applicants track project completions to maximize access and take advantage of promotional periods. Over time, with more choice in the market, average rents may stabilize even as overall demand grows.
